From 1b612a89fba2275e3effe12bdc9b6cdc2f4d9eee Mon Sep 17 00:00:00 2001 From: Hal Canary Date: Thu, 3 Nov 2016 16:26:13 -0400 Subject: tools: s/SkAutoTUnref/sk_sp/ BUG=skia: GOLD_TRYBOT_URL= https://gold.skia.org/search?issue=4391 Change-Id: Iae8b032b00d3579c77f3b86370dde71c4649da45 Reviewed-on: https://skia-review.googlesource.com/4391 Reviewed-by: Ben Wagner Commit-Queue: Hal Canary --- tools/skiaserve/Request.cpp | 6 +++--- tools/skiaserve/Request.h | 4 ++-- tools/skiaserve/urlhandlers/DataHandler.cpp | 2 +- 3 files changed, 6 insertions(+), 6 deletions(-) (limited to 'tools/skiaserve') diff --git a/tools/skiaserve/Request.cpp b/tools/skiaserve/Request.cpp index 134fdf03c2..c1b3b25cdd 100644 --- a/tools/skiaserve/Request.cpp +++ b/tools/skiaserve/Request.cpp @@ -117,8 +117,8 @@ sk_sp Request::writeOutSkp() { SkDynamicMemoryWStream outStream; - SkAutoTUnref serializer(SkImageEncoder::CreatePixelSerializer()); - picture->serialize(&outStream, serializer); + sk_sp serializer(SkImageEncoder::CreatePixelSerializer()); + picture->serialize(&outStream, serializer.get()); return outStream.detachAsData(); } @@ -280,7 +280,7 @@ sk_sp Request::getJsonBatchList(int n) { sk_sp Request::getJsonInfo(int n) { // drawTo - SkAutoTUnref surface(this->createCPUSurface()); + sk_sp surface(this->createCPUSurface()); SkCanvas* canvas = surface->getCanvas(); // TODO this is really slow and we should cache the matrix and clip diff --git a/tools/skiaserve/Request.h b/tools/skiaserve/Request.h index cadf15c6ba..6b065a2bf8 100644 --- a/tools/skiaserve/Request.h +++ b/tools/skiaserve/Request.h @@ -63,7 +63,7 @@ struct Request { SkColor getPixel(int x, int y); UploadContext* fUploadContext; - SkAutoTUnref fDebugCanvas; + sk_sp fDebugCanvas; UrlDataManager fUrlDataManager; private: @@ -76,7 +76,7 @@ private: sk_sp fPicture; sk_gpu_test::GrContextFactory* fContextFactory; - SkAutoTUnref fSurface; + sk_sp fSurface; bool fGPUEnabled; bool fOverdraw; int fColorMode; diff --git a/tools/skiaserve/urlhandlers/DataHandler.cpp b/tools/skiaserve/urlhandlers/DataHandler.cpp index 397be8f224..83a9be4d12 100644 --- a/tools/skiaserve/urlhandlers/DataHandler.cpp +++ b/tools/skiaserve/urlhandlers/DataHandler.cpp @@ -29,7 +29,7 @@ int DataHandler::handle(Request* request, MHD_Connection* connection, return MHD_NO; } - SkAutoTUnref urlData( + sk_sp urlData( SkRef(request->fUrlDataManager.getDataFromUrl(SkString(url)))); if (urlData) { -- cgit v1.2.3